游戏控们,是不是又想挑战自己的创造力,亲手打造一款属于自己的游戏呢?别急,今天就来带你一探究竟,看看在哪创造游戏,让你的创意变成现实!
一、电脑上的游戏创作

想要在电脑上创造游戏,首先你得有一台性能不错的电脑。接下来,让我们来看看几个热门的游戏开发平台。
1. Unity引擎

Unity是一款非常受欢迎的游戏开发引擎,它支持2D和3D游戏开发,而且拥有庞大的社区和丰富的资源。Unity的界面友好,即使是游戏开发新手也能快速上手。
- 下载Unity:访问Unity官网(https://unity.com/),注册账号并下载Unity Hub。
- 学习教程:Unity官网提供了大量的教程和文档,从基础操作到高级技巧,应有尽有。
- 开发游戏:使用Unity的编辑器,你可以创建游戏场景、添加角色、编写脚本,最后导出游戏。
2. Unreal Engine

Unreal Engine是另一款强大的游戏开发引擎,以其高质量的视觉效果和强大的物理引擎而闻名。它同样适合2D和3D游戏开发。
- 下载Unreal Engine:访问Epic Games官网(https://www.unrealengine.com/),注册账号并下载Unreal Engine。
- 学习教程:Epic Games官网提供了丰富的教程和示例项目,帮助你快速掌握Unreal Engine。
- 开发游戏:使用Unreal Engine的蓝图系统或C++编程语言,你可以创建复杂的游戏逻辑和视觉效果。
二、手机上的游戏创作
如果你想在手机上创造游戏,那么以下这些平台或许能帮到你。
1. Cocos2d-x
Cocos2d-x是一款开源的游戏开发框架,它支持跨平台游戏开发,包括iOS、Android和Windows。
- 下载Cocos2d-x:访问Cocos2d-x官网(https://www.cocos2d-x.org/),下载适合你平台的Cocos2d-x版本。
- 学习教程:Cocos2d-x官网提供了详细的教程和文档,帮助你快速上手。
- 开发游戏:使用Cocos2d-x的编辑器,你可以创建游戏场景、添加角色、编写脚本,最后打包成手机游戏。
2. GameMaker Studio
GameMaker Studio是一款专门为初学者设计的游戏开发工具,它使用拖放式的编程方式,让开发者可以轻松地创建游戏。
- 下载GameMaker Studio:访问GameMaker Studio官网(https://www.yoyogames.com/gamemaker),购买并下载GameMaker Studio。
- 学习教程:GameMaker Studio官网提供了丰富的教程和示例项目,帮助你快速掌握GameMaker Studio。
- 开发游戏:使用GameMaker Studio的拖放界面,你可以创建游戏场景、添加角色、编写脚本,最后导出游戏。
三、游戏开发工具与资源
除了游戏开发平台,还有一些工具和资源可以帮助你更好地进行游戏开发。
1. 游戏引擎插件
游戏引擎插件可以扩展游戏引擎的功能,例如物理引擎、音效处理、网络通信等。
- 物理引擎:如Box2D、Chipmunk等。
- 音效处理:如FMOD、Wwise等。
- 网络通信:如Photon、Mirror等。
2. 游戏素材资源网站
游戏素材资源网站提供了大量的游戏开发资源,包括图片、音效、动画等。
- TexturePacker:提供图片打包工具,可以优化游戏资源。
- Freesound.org:提供免费音效资源。
- Mixkit:提供免费视频素材。
四、
创造游戏是一项充满挑战和乐趣的活动。无论你选择哪个平台,都需要不断学习和实践。希望这篇文章能帮助你找到适合自己的游戏开发方式,让你的创意在游戏中绽放!